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Salisbury to Shallotte is to drive which costs $30 - $50 and takes 3h 58m.
The fastest way to get from Salisbury to Shallotte is to drive which takes 3h 58m and costs $30 - $50.
The distance between Salisbury and Shallotte is 275 miles. The road distance is 188.9 miles.
The best way to get from Salisbury to Shallotte without a car is to train and bus and taxi via Fayetteville which takes 8h 26m and costs $130 - $210.
It takes approximately 4h 46m to get from Salisbury to Shallotte,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Salisbury to Shallotte is 189 miles. It takes approximately 3h 58m to drive from Salisbury to Shallotte.

What companies run services between Salisbury, NC, USA and Shallotte, NC, USA?
There is no direct connection from Salisbury to Shallotte. However, you can take the train to Charlotte Amtrak Station, walk to Parkwood Station, take the line 501 vehicle to CTC Station, walk to Transit Center- Bay V, take the line 5 bus to Charlotte Douglas Airport, walk to Charlotte Douglas International Airport (CLT) airport, fly to Wilmington International Airport (ILM), then take the taxi to Shallotte. Alternatively, you can take the train to High Point, walk to High Point Terminal, take the bus to Fayetteville, walk to Fayetteville Bus Station, take the bus to Wilmington Cape Fear Public Transit, then take the taxi to Shallotte.
